SAMADI BALI SUNDAY MARKET

 

Every Sunday From 8:00 – 16:00

Come and meet our local Organic Farmers and Artisans. A happening vibrant local market, with music, laughter, good food and fresh produce. Samadi Sunday Market is about community, local organic farmers and artisans getting together who consciously choose to support each other. Our local farmers supply chemical free, healthy, and fresh produce every week. A community that says no to GMO and pesticides a commitment to one another.

WHY YOU SHOULD BUY LOCAL FOOD

 

Written by Joe Thomas

Food grown locally tastes far better than imported produce. Yes, some vegetables might look wonky but the flavour they are bursting with surely make up for that. Locally grown food is likely to arrive on your dinner table within a few hours of being picked. The same cannot be said for those strawberries we import from Spain.

 Not only does it taste better, local food also provides more nutrients. Farmers harvest crops at their peak making sure we get the ripest, highest quality food. There is also no need to treat vegetables and fruit with chemicals or wrap them in plastic for days of transportation. Not only would you contribute to a healthier lifestyle, but you would also help the environment as well.

 Now, locally produced food comes in all shapes and sizes. This is because farmers use different varieties of crops to increase the length of harvesting cycle. These crops are not genetically modified unlike the ones being mass produced for larger retailers. This variety preserves biodiversity and ensures that species do not go extinct. Nowadays, out of thousands of apple cultivars available in the world only a few varieties make it to the big stores. Smaller farms take pride in the crops they grow and some special varieties are passed down as a family secret through generations.  That is the kind of authenticity that you would never find in a supermarket.

 Local farmers and independent businesses are working hard to make it in the world where competition is so fierce. By supporting them we preserve the authenticity and quality of the services they provide. Each one of them adds a personal touch to their produce which is only characteristic of small local businesses.

 Locally grown crops are safer to eat. Cattle is reared freely on luscious green pastures while crops are fertilized by the manure those animals produce. There is no waste of resources on local farms. So why not go down to a local butcher for a nutrient-packed tender steak rather than a questionable looking chicken breast full of antibiotics and growth hormones from a supermarket?

 Invest in the community you live in. Local food is produced by your neighbours living nearby trying their best to provide best quality food all year around. It is a much more pleasant experience buying from a farmer’s market or a shop while engaging in conversation and playing an active part in your local community.

 Local food preserves open space. If you enjoy the picturesque landscapes of the countryside, think about buying local produce to save it. Keeping local farmers in business, you ensure that our beautiful land is being used for agriculture and not sold for yet another development project.

 Buying locally helps ecosystems in your area because carefully managed farms peacefully coexist with and preserve wildlife. Hedges, ponds and meadows that farmers look after provide natural habitats for a variety of local species. The food takes less miles to reach your plate, which reduces food miles, which in turn is much better for the environment.

 As a rule of thumb, local farms require less of your tax to operate as they provide more in tax than they take in services. They also use less resources and manage them more effectively than larger scale operations. Think about that next time you go to a supermarket.

Buying locally today provides for a better tomorrow. Making this small choice, you are having a positive impact on so many different aspects as well as ensuring that there is fresh, diverse, flavoursome food available for future generations.
